Started our MS season out right w/ Zach's Woodwind ("Little Black Sambo") African blackwood and Elephant Ivory and an obliging two yr old!
Running late as usual, I get to a secluded food plot and set up just as he lets loose for the first time. We in biddness! He gobbled his fool head off. He gobbled at owls. He gobbled at crows. He gobbled at wood ducks. He gobbled at cardinals. He gobbled at me. He even gobbled at himself a time or two! Next thing I know, I can hear/feel him drumming over my left shoulder. Then he gobbled at about ten steps behind me! After I collect my proverbial hat and clean my proverbial drawers, I slip the safety off my little 20 ga double. 25 steps, flipped him. Coffee time. Thank you Lord for allowing me this day in your woods! And thanks Zach for "Little Black Sambo".
